Report: Luke Tasker has workout with Packers

The Green Bay Packers gave receiver Luke Tasker a tryout on Tuesday, according to Pro Football Talk.
Tasker, the son of former Buffalo Bills receiver and special teams ace Steve Tasker, has spent the past two seasons in the CFL with the Hamilton Tiger-Cats.
In 2014, Tasker caught 72 passes and five touchdowns in Hamilton.
